[QUOTE="jakerz, post: 2425234, member: 18966"] I've owned LWRC, KAC, Spikes, DD, DPMS, BCM, noveske, Colt and Olympic Arms AR-15's. From my experience, it is better/more cost effective to build your own and pick and choose the parts. I feel a Spikes lower/upper receiver is just as good as one of the higher end manufacturers I listed. The added savings from buying the spikes can be spent on a better barrel, trigger, BCG. Parts that will make or break the gun. Money spent on hand guards, pistol grips, and CH's is justified by whatever fits your needs the best. If you need ultra low profile, light weight, with ease of mounting/removing, get the Keymod. Or just buy it because you think it looks cool. I don't think you have to justify how much you spent, whether less or more, as long as you're happy with the product and it meets your needs. [/QUOTE]
